MATTER OF DIOSO FAUSTINO FREEDOM OF INFORMATION LAW REQUEST v. CITY OF NEW YORK

Index No. 161126/19. Appeal No. 13113. Case No. 2020-03773.

191 A.D.3d 504 (2021)

142 N.Y.S.3d 502

2021 NY Slip Op 00907

In the Matter of Dioso Faustino Freedom of Information Law Request, Appellant, v. City of New York et al., Respondents.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, First Department.

Decided February 11, 2021.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

The Law Offices of Cory H. Morris, P.C., Melville ( Cory H. Morris of counsel), for appellant.

James E. Johnson , Corporation Counsel, New York ( Eric Lee of counsel), for respondents.

Concur—Acosta, P.J., Kapnick, Singh, Mendez, JJ.


The merits of the petition "are moot as a result of NYPD's voluntary disclosure," but "petitioner's claim for attorney's fees and other litigation costs is not moot" (Matter of Kohler-Hausmann v New York City Police Dept., 133 A.D.3d 437, 437 [1st Dept 2015]).
